Rogaine 2 (minoxidil topical solution 2%) is an FDA-approved over-the-counter medication specifically formulated to treat androgenetic alopecia, commonly known as pattern hair loss. Its active ingredient, minoxidil, is a vasodilator that works by prolonging the anagen (growth) phase of the hair follicle, increasing follicular size, and stimulating blood flow to the scalp. This non-prescription treatment is designed for daily application, offering a convenient and evidence-based approach to managing hair thinning. Clinical studies demonstrate its efficacy in slowing hair loss and promoting regrowth in both men and women when used consistently as directed.

Common use

Rogaine 2 is primarily indicated for the treatment of androgenetic alopecia (male and female pattern baldness). In men, it is most effective for vertex (crown) baldness, while women typically see best results for diffuse thinning across the top of the scalp. Patients typically begin noticing decreased hair shedding within 2 months of initiation, with visible regrowth becoming apparent after 4 months of consistent use. Maximum benefits are generally achieved after approximately one year of continuous therapy. The product is not indicated for sudden or patchy hair loss, which may require different medical evaluation.

Dosage and direction

Apply 1 mL of solution twice daily directly to the scalp in the affected area(s). Using the provided applicator, part the hair to expose the scalp and gently massage the solution into the affected areas. Wash hands thoroughly after application. Do not apply to wet hair or scalp—ensure the treatment area is completely dry before application. Do not exceed 2 mL daily total application. Consistency is critical; results are dependent on regular, uninterrupted use.

Precautions

Discontinue use and consult a healthcare provider if sudden, diffuse hair loss occurs after beginning treatment, as this may indicate an initial shedding phase or require medical evaluation. Avoid contact with eyes, mucous membranes, and sensitive skin areas. Do not apply to sunburned or irritated scalp. Patients with cardiovascular disease, particularly hypertension or arrhythmias, should consult a physician before use. Minoxidil can be absorbed systemically and may cause unwanted effects in susceptible individuals.

Contraindications

Hypersensitivity to minoxidil or any component of the formulation. Not for use on individuals under 18 years of age. Should not be used by women who are pregnant, attempting to conceive, or breastfeeding unless specifically advised by a healthcare provider. Contraindicated in patients with history of pheochromocytoma. Avoid use in patients with unexplained scalp lesions or inflammatory scalp conditions (psoriasis, seborrheic dermatitis) until properly treated.

Possible side effects

Most common: initial temporary shedding (weeks 2-6), scalp irritation, dryness, flaking, and itching. Less frequent: hypertrichosis (unwanted facial hair growth in women), dizziness, tachycardia, orthostatic hypotension, and local allergic reactions. Rare but serious: chest pain, rapid weight gain, swelling of hands/feet, and severe scalp irritation. Most local reactions diminish with continued use; systemic effects warrant discontinuation and medical evaluation.

Drug interaction

Although topical absorption is limited, potential interactions exist with antihypertensive medications, particularly guanethidine, due to minoxidil’s vasodilatory effects. Concurrent use with other topical scalp treatments (corticosteroids, retinoids, petroleum-based products) may enhance absorption or cause irritation. Caution advised with concomitant use of drugs that affect cardiac conduction. Consult healthcare provider before combining with other hair loss treatments.

Missed dose

Apply as soon as remembered unless close to next scheduled dose. Do not double application to make up for missed dose. Consistency is important for efficacy, but occasional missed doses are not critical. Resume regular dosing schedule with next application.

Overdose

Topical overdose may cause systemic effects including hypotension, tachycardia, dizziness, and syncope. If excessive application occurs, monitor for cardiovascular symptoms. In case of accidental ingestion, seek immediate medical attention—oral minoxidil is a potent antihypertensive. Symptomatic and supportive care is indicated for significant systemic absorption.

Storage

Store at room temperature (15-30°C/59-86°F). Keep bottle tightly closed and upright. Protect from light and moisture. Do not freeze. Keep out of reach of children and pets. Discard 30 days after opening to maintain stability and sterility. Do not transfer to other containers.
